Toggle navigation
Directory
Categories
Add A Website
Advertise
Eco Projects & NGO
Login
Search...
search
All
view_quilt
view_list
Popular searches
what does tuca mean in spanish
que es una tuca
what does tuco mean in spanish
que es una tuca en argentina
what does tuka mean
tuco meaning in spanish
tukka meaning in english
que es la tutuca
what does tuco mean
what is toucan in spanish
×
Comments
×
Why do you wanna report this ?
Message
Security question
Comments